Umbo

/ˈʌm.bəʊ/ · noun

Meaning

(historical) The boss of a shield, at or near the middle and usually projecting, sometimes in a sharp spike..

Definitions by Sense

  1. (historical) The boss of a shield, at or near the middle and usually projecting, sometimes in a sharp spike.
  2. (biology) A boss, or rounded elevation, or a corresponding depression, in a palate, disk, or membrane.

Example Sentences

It is thirteen inches diameter, made of wood covered with leather, and an iron plate decorated with nails and mouldings; the boss or umbo projects four inches.
